How Garage Doors Affect Home Energy Efficiency
Your garage door does more than protect your car. It also plays a major role in your home’s energy performance. When a garage door lacks insulation, heat and cold pass through easily. During Long Beach summers, this means your air conditioner works harder to keep nearby rooms cool. In winter, warm air escapes, and the heater runs longer. Features That Make Garage Doors Energy Efficient
Not all garage doors are built the same. Knowing what features make a door energy efficient helps homeowners make the right choice for comfort and savings. Below are the key elements that define energy-efficient garage doors and how they help lower your utility bills.
Insulated Door Panels
Insulated doors reduce temperature swings inside the garage. They use multiple layers of material to create a barrier between outdoor heat and indoor air. Double or triple-layer insulation keeps the temperature stable and helps prevent hot or cold air from entering your home.
Weather Seals and Threshold Barriers
Weather seals close small gaps around the edges of your door. These flexible strips keep out drafts, heat, and moisture. How to Choose the Right Energy-Efficient Garage Door
Selecting the right door is key to maximizing comfort and savings. When shopping for energy-efficient garage doors, start by checking the insulation rating, or R-value. A higher R-value means better temperature control and lower energy loss. Look for double or triple-layer doors with a solid foam core that resists heat transfer. The right insulation helps your home stay cooler in summer and warmer in winter. High-quality parts and accessories also improve performance and durability.
The finish and coating matter just as much as insulation. Light-colored and reflective finishes deflect sunlight and reduce heat absorption. UV-resistant coatings prevent fading and extend the life of your door. These small details improve efficiency and help protect your investment from Long Beach’s sun exposure.
